War, petrol prices and property: what it means for investors in 2026

Rising fuel costs, global conflict and shifting interest rate expectations are cooling sentiment, but Australia’s property market may prove more resilient than many expect, with opportunities emerging for strategic investors.

War, petrol prices and property: what it means for investors in 2026

Major conflict in the Middle East can shift investment outlooks quickly, and property is no exception. With inflation expectations rising and petrol prices surging, the near-term outlook for real estate has clearly changed.
